无法将“yarn”项识别为 cmdlet、函数、脚本文件或可运行程序的名称
整体流程
为了解决这个问题,我们需要按照以下步骤进行操作:
步骤 | 操作 |
---|---|
1 | 检查Yarn是否已正确安装 |
2 | 检查环境变量是否设置正确 |
3 | 重新启动终端或编辑器 |
4 | 检查Yarn的版本 |
步骤一:检查Yarn是否已正确安装
第一步是确保Yarn已正确安装。可以通过以下命令来验证:
yarn --version
如果你看到类似于1.22.0
的版本号输出,那么Yarn已经正确安装。如果你看到yarn: command not found
的错误消息,那么需要进行Yarn的安装。
步骤二:检查环境变量是否设置正确
如果Yarn已正确安装但仍然无法识别为可执行命令,那么可能是环境变量未正确设置。请按照以下步骤进行检查和设置:
- 打开控制面板并进入"系统和安全" > "系统" > "高级系统设置"。
- 在系统属性窗口中,点击"环境变量"按钮。
- 在"系统变量"部分,找到名为
Path
的变量,并双击编辑。 - 确保变量值中包含Yarn的安装路径。例如,如果Yarn安装在
C:\Program Files (x86)\Yarn
,则需要将C:\Program Files (x86)\Yarn\bin
添加到变量值中。如果变量值中已经包含了其他路径,请用英文分号分隔。 - 确认所有窗口,保存更改。
步骤三:重新启动终端或编辑器
有时候,环境变量的更改需要重新启动终端或编辑器才能生效。请尝试关闭并重新打开你的终端或编辑器,然后再次尝试运行Yarn命令。
步骤四:检查Yarn的版本
如果以上步骤都无法解决问题,那么可能是因为Yarn的版本过旧或损坏。请按照以下步骤进行检查和更新:
-
运行以下命令来检查Yarn的当前版本:
yarn --version
-
访问Yarn的官方网站(
-
如果当前安装的Yarn版本过旧,可以运行以下命令来升级Yarn:
npm install --global yarn
这将使用npm来安装最新版本的Yarn。请确保你已经安装了Node.js和npm。
代码注释
以下是在每个步骤中需要执行的代码,并对其进行了注释:
# 步骤一:检查Yarn是否已正确安装
yarn --version
# 步骤二:检查环境变量是否设置正确
# 打开控制面板并进入"系统和安全" > "系统" > "高级系统设置",然后点击"环境变量"按钮
# 在"系统变量"部分,找到名为`Path`的变量,并双击编辑
# 将Yarn的安装路径(例如:C:\Program Files (x86)\Yarn\bin)添加到变量值中,用英文分号分隔
# 步骤三:重新启动终端或编辑器
# 关闭并重新打开终端或编辑器
# 步骤四:检查Yarn的版本
yarn --version
# 访问Yarn的官方网站(
# 如果当前安装的Yarn版本过旧,运行以下命令来升级Yarn:
npm install --global yarn
希望这篇文章对你有帮助,能够解决问题并